Dunbar Arduino Software Internals
2. Auflage 2024
ISBN: 979-8-8688-0171-6
Verlag: APRESS
Format: PDF
Kopierschutz: 1 - PDF Watermark
A Complete Guide to How Your Arduino Language and Hardware Work Together
E-Book, Englisch, 387 Seiten
Reihe: Maker Innovations Series
ISBN: 979-8-8688-0171-6
Verlag: APRESS
Format: PDF
Kopierschutz: 1 - PDF Watermark
What You’ll Learn:
- How the Arduino Language interfaces with the hardware, as well as how it actually works in C++;
-
How to burn bootloaders with the latest version (0.30.0) of Arduino software.
-
How to program your device using an In Circuit System Programmer (ICSP)
- How to build their own Arduino clone from scratch
- How to efficiently handle different boards and libraries
- Uncover new features and enhancements, including the ability to set up and use profiles, and employ Makefiles.
Who This Book Is For: This book welcomes everyone with an interest in learning about Arduino, regardless of expertise. Whether you're a beginner or an experienced Maker, "Arduino Software Internals" equips you with the knowledge to truly comprehend and leverage the power of Arduino.
Zielgruppe
Professional/practitioner
Autoren/Hrsg.
Weitere Infos & Material
Chapter 1. Introduction.- Chapter 2. Arduino Compilation.- Chapter 3. Arduino Language Reference.-Chapter 4. Arduino Classes.- Chapter 5. Converting to the AVR Language.- Chapter 6. Alternatives to the Arduino IDE.- Chapter 7. ATmega328P Configuration and Management.-Chapter 8. ATmega328P Hardware - Timers and Counters.- Chapter 9. ATmega328P Hardware - ADC and USART.- Appendix A: Arduino Paths.- Appendix B: ATmega328P Pinout.- Appendix C: ATmega328P Power Restrictions.- Appendix D: Predefined Settings.- Appendix E: ADC Temperature Conversion.- Appendix F: Assembly Language - Briefly.- Appendix G: Smallest Blink Sketch?.- Appendix H: NormDuino.- Appendix I: No ICSP? No Problem!.- Appendix J: Breadboard 8MHz Board Setup.- Appendix K: AVRAssist.




